Indian Navy signs MoU for seabed data with GSI

22/01/2020

NEW DELHI, JAN 21: The Indian Navy has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Geological Survey of India (GSI) for the sharing of seabed sediments data, products and expertise for naval application in meteorology and oceanography.
The MoU was signed on Tuesday between Commodore AA Abhyankar, who heads the Indian Navy`s Oceanology and Meteorology Director ate and N Maran, Deputy Director-General of GSI.GSI`s marine and coastal survey division based at Mangaluru has mapped most of India`s 2.1 million square kilometres `Exclusive Economic Zone` and has a vast repository of offshore data, according to an official statement.
